HHS Awards $11.19 Million in Grants to Promote Recovery from Addictive Disorders

Health and Human Services Secretary Tommy G. Thompson today announced eight awards totaling $11,190,236 over four years to support development of peer support services for people recovering from alcohol and drug use disorders.

"Community and faith-based groups can provide valuable support to people in recovery and help them remain alcohol and drug free. These grants will help provide better access to these important services," Secretary Thompson said. "President Bush knows that we must do more as a nation to help Americans get treatment for alcohol and drug addiction. That's why he has invested significantly in treatment programs and made it a cornerstone of his compassionate agenda."
